Ontdek de verfijnde blend en meesterlijke vakmanschap van Ambreus Oude Geuze, een unieke blend van drie verschillende lambieken, gerijpt zijn op Italiaanse en Franse eiken vaten. Bij Ambreus halen we onze wort van gerenommeerde brouwerijen Den Herberg, Lindemans en De Troch, waarbij elke lambiek apart rijpt in eiken vaten om zo zijn eigen unieke karakter te ontwikkelen.
Na de eerste vatrijping selecteren we 1, 2 en 3 jaar oude lambieken van elke batch om een harmonisch en fruitig smaakprofiel te creëren. Deze zorgvuldig samengestelde blend wordt vervolgens gebotteld en ondergaat een natuurlijke tweede gisting in de fles, wat resulteert in een verfijnde Oude Geuze die klaar is om van te genieten.
De naam “Ambreus” is een samensmelting van “Ambrosia” en “Geus”. Ambrosia, het goddelijke voedsel en drank van de Griekse goden, en Geus, een oude schrijfwijze van geuze uit de 17e en 18e eeuw, symboliseren samen een tijdloze en goddelijke drinkervaring.

0,75l bottle at tasting at home. Orange cloudy color, small white head. Smells oak, vanilla, funky, grassy, spices. Very nice smell. full body, soft carbonation. Tastes funky, spices, oak, peppery, tobacco, walnuts. Finishes lightly dry and lightly sour with notes of walnuts, oak and funky notes. Very nice one, great balance, reminds me of some 3f blends, very very promising

375mL bottle, pours a cloudy orange with a tiny white head. Nose has pretty restrained funk, but plenty of brett that comes across a little immature; some tart citrus in there maybe. Flavour is quite tart and acidic, with an almost saline quality to it; again, gentle funk. Finishes moderately tart, citrus, and salty. Not one of the more complex geuzes out there, but it’s well-made.

Slow gushing to disappearing fluffy off-white head. Fully hazy orange beer. Horseblanket, rhubarb, gooseberry - all the boxes ticked. Sweetish-sour, again rhubarb, yoghurt, horseblanket & farmyard. Fruity notes as well, as pineapple, citrus, unripe kiwi. Sharp-ish, acidburn and -thinning. Very good carbonation. Really good gueuze - the more as it is the first try.
